How long will the da Vinci exhibit be at the Louvre?

Opening on October 24th and running through late February, 2020, the Leonardo da Vinci show comprises over 140 works from the Renaissance master, including paintings, drawings, sculptures, dense notebooks, manuscripts and art objects.

Where is the best da Vinci museum?

In Florence, you can admire some of Leonardo's interesting studies in the form of the reconstructions of these "machines" at the Leonardo da Vinci Museum. The small private museum is on via de' Servi 66R, the street that connects Piazza del Duomo with Piazza S.S.

What is the Leonardo da Vinci exhibit at the Louvre?

In 2019-2020, the Louvre organized an exhibition to celebrate the 500-year anniversary of the death of Leonardo da Vinci in France, of particular importance for the museum, which holds the largest collection in the world of da Vinci's paintings, as well as 22 drawings.

Where are most of Leonardo da Vinci paintings?

Leonardo painted fewer than 20 oil paintings throughout his career, most of which hang in the Louvre or Florence's Uffizi Gallery.

Where is the Last Supper by da Vinci?

Santa Maria delle GrazieThe Last Supper / LocationLeonardo's Last Supper is located in its original place, on the wall of the dining room of the former Dominican convent of Santa Maria delle Grazie, exactly in the refectory of the convent and is one of the most celebrated and well known artworks in the world.

What did Leonardo da Vinci study?

Throughout his lifelong devotion to the sciences and fascination with nature, da Vinci also extensively explored the world of anatomy. Da Vinci The Exhibition ’s in-depth and enlightening explanations of his famous studies on subjects such as the golden ratio and “Vitruvian Man” are complemented by enlarged examples of the artist’s sketches and notes made during his controversial research on the human body.
